Drexan’s Pipe Freeze and Fire Sprinkler Protection
Drexan has extensive experience in engineering solutions for commercial applications ensuring pipes and sprinkler systems do not freeze in cold temperatures. When water inside a pipe freezes, it expands, increasing pressure and potentially causing pipe bursts, flooding, and costly repairs. This is especially critical in commercial and residential settings where water supply, heating, or fire protection systems must remain operational.
